如何在Excel中创建三级级联菜单

引言

在现代办公中,Excel被广泛用于数据管理和统计分析。其中,_三级级联菜单_功能举足轻重,它能够帮助用户在一个单元格中选择多级关联的数据,尤其在处理大量数据时,能极大提高工作效率。本文将详细阐述如何在Excel中创建三级级联菜单的步骤及应用场景。

一、什么是三级级联菜单?

_三级级联菜单_是指在Excel中通过下拉列表的形式,让用户根据选择的上一项内容,进一步选择下一项内容,直到选择最终项。此功能常用于类目选择、产品分类等场景;用户可通过逐步限制选项,确保输入数据的准确性和有效性。

二、三级级联菜单的应用场景

  • 产品分类选择:用户可以根据大类(如电子产品-> 手机-> 品牌)进行逐级选择。
  • 地区选择:用户可以选择国家-> 省份-> 城市。
  • 课程选择:用户可以根据学科-> 课程类型-> 具体课程进行选择。

三、创建三级级联菜单的步骤

下面将逐步指导大家如何创建_三级级联菜单_。

1. 准备数据

首先需要准备好用于生成下拉菜单的数据。我们可以创建三列数据,如下所示:

  • 大类
    • 电子产品
    • 书籍
    • 服装
  • 中类
    • 手机、平板
    • 小说、漫画
    • 男装、女装
  • 小类
    • 苹果、三星
    • 武侠、历史
    • T恤、裙子

2. 定义名称范围

要创建_级联菜单_,我们需要先定义名称范围:

  1. 选中大类的数据并给它命名为“大类”。
  2. 选中中类数据并按所属大类命名,例如电子产品命名为“电子产品”,书籍命名为“书籍”等。
  3. 对小类做同样定义。

3. 创建下拉列表

接下来,在目标单元格中创建下拉列表:

  1. 选中要放入第一个下拉菜单的单元格。
  2. 点击“数据”选项卡 -> 选择“数据有效性”。
  3. 在“设置”标签中,选中“允许” -> 选择“序列”,在来源栏中输入“=大类”。
  4. 确认并保存。

4. 设置级联效果

此时只有大类的下拉列表,我们需要根据大类选择中类。

  1. 选中中类单元格,打开“数据有效性”,选择“序列”。
  2. 在来源栏中使用=INDIRECT(A1)(A1为大类下拉列表单元格位置)。
  3. 确认保存。

5. 设置小类级联菜单

和中类的设置类似:

  1. 选中小类单元格
  2. 在“数据有效性”中设置小类的来源为=INDIRECT(B1)(B1为中类下拉列表单元格位置)。

四、级联菜单示例

假设我们在A1中选择了电子产品,B1中自动弹出手机、平板作为中类选择,若选择了手机,C1中则出现苹果、三星等选择。这个过程形成的数据有效性验证,保证了用户只能选择符合逻辑的数据,减少了输入错误。

五、注意事项

  • 确保所有名称范围准确无误,否则会导致级联下拉菜单无法正常工作。
  • 在设置范围名称时,避免使用空格,建议用_或-来替代。

六、常见问题解答 (FAQ)

1. 如何删除或修改三级级联菜单?

要删除或修改三级级联菜单,只需进入“数据有效性”设置,修改序列的来源即可。如果需要删除某一项,只需在对应的数据区域中进行删除即可。

2. 三级级联菜单可以设定多少级?

虽然本文以三级为例,实际上在Excel中可以创建更高级的级联菜单,但推荐不要超过五级,以免界面过于复杂,从而影响用户体验。

3. 如果下拉菜单没有响应该怎么办?

如果在创建后下拉菜单没有响应,请检查命名范围是否正确设置,确保数据区域的拼写无误。如果仍旧出现问题,可以尝试重启Excel或重新打开文件。

4. 三级级联菜单能否配合VBA使用?

是的,可以通过VBA宏进一步增强级联菜单的功能,例如动态更新下拉选项、自动填充等。对于复杂的需求,这种方法也是一个不错的解决方案。

结论

通过本文的详细介绍,相信您对在Excel中创建_三级级联菜单_有了清晰的了解。掌握这一技巧,能提升数据管理的效率,为后续的办公流程提供有力支持。如果您在创建过程中遇到任何问题,都可以参考常见问题部分或咨询专业人士。

希望本文对您的工作有所帮助!

正文完
 0